Hi, Here's a report of a successful build and install of GCC:
$ gcc-7.3.0/config.guess armv4tl-unknown-linux-gnueabi $ gcc -v Using built-in specs. COLLECT_GCC=gcc COLLECT_LTO_WRAPPER=/usr/libexec/gcc/arm-linux-gnueabi/7.3.0/lto-wrapper Target: arm-linux-gnueabi Configured with: /home/aaro/los/work/shared/gcc-7.3.0/configure --build=none --host=arm-linux-gnueabi --target=arm-linux-gnueabi --prefix=/usr --with-sysroot=/ --with-build-sysroot=/home/aaro/los/work/arm/rootfs/arm-linux-gnueabi --disable-nls --disable-bootstrap --enable-languages=c,c++ --with-system-zlib --disable-install-libiberty --enable-shared --disable-static --with-arch=armv4t --with-float=soft Thread model: posix gcc version 7.3.0 (GCC) Due to limitations of the target system GCC was cross-built on x86_64 system. When installed on the target, the cross-built GCC was able to produce working binaries of the following non-trivial source packages (compiled natively on physical target HW): Python-2.7.14 bc-1.07.1 perl-5.26.1 screen-4.6.2 -- Target environment --------------------------------------------------------- host: amstrad-e3 distro: los.git rootfs=876cd native=876cd kernel: Linux 4.16.0-rc6-e3-los_bb8a0 binutils: GNU binutils 2.30 make: GNU Make 4.2.1 libc: GNU C Library (GNU libc) stable release version 2.27. zlib: 1.2.11 mpfr: 4.0.1 gmp: 60102 -- Hardware details ----------------------------------------------------------- MemTotal: 28080 kB processor : 0 model name : ARM925T rev 2 (v4l) BogoMIPS : 74.13 Features : swp half thumb CPU implementer : 0x54 CPU architecture: 4T CPU variant : 0x0 CPU part : 0x925 CPU revision : 2 Hardware : Amstrad E3 (Delta) Revision : 0000 A.
